Factors Affecting Cost
- Soil Condition: The type of soil and its stability can significantly impact the cost. Poor soil conditions may require additional preparation and stabilization.
- Foundation Size: Larger foundations require more materials and labor, increasing the overall cost.
- Labor Rates: Local labor costs can vary, affecting the total price of construction.
- Materials Used: The quality and type of materials, such as concrete mix and reinforcements, can influence costs.
- Site Accessibility: Difficult-to-access sites may require special equipment or additional labor, raising costs.
- Weather Conditions: Adverse weather can delay construction and increase labor costs.
- Permits and Inspections: Local regulations may require permits and inspections, adding to the overall expense.

| Task | Average Cost (USD) |
|---|---|
| Site Preparation | $1,000 - $3,000 |
| Soil Testing | $500 - $1,000 |
| Concrete Pouring (per sq ft) | $5 - $10 |
| Reinforcement Installation | $1,000 - $2,500 |
| Vapor Barrier Installation | $1,200 - $2,000 |
| Finishing and Leveling | $2,000 - $4,000 |
| Permits and Inspections | $500 - $1,500 |
